Space:1999 Logo 'The AB Chrysalis'
by Tony Barwick
1999 Cast

When the Moon is hit by enormous electrical waves emanating from an unidentified planet, Commander Koenig, Maya and Carter take an Eagle to the planet in an attempt to persuade its people to stop the bombardment. The discover that the planet is surrounded by a ring of moons; they land on one and encounter strange, spherical machines who inform them that their humanoid Masters are not yet in existence. Intrigued, Koenig and the others then travel to the planet surface and meet more spheres who explain that their masters have a unique life-cycle - after they grow old they enter a chrysalis stage and are reborn; however, during this phase they are helpless and must be protected by a computer defence system. It is this computer that now perceives Alpha as a threat, and but the only remaining master, known as the Guardian, is unable to countermand its instructions as he has just entered his chrysalis stage. Alpha is doomed unless Commander Koenig can convince two newly-reborn female masters, known only as ‘A’ and ‘B’, that the Moon is no longer a threat - but will they decide in time…?
